I was in a bit of a unique situation, I needed a place to live for a couple months while working out of town on an academic co-op, I ended up finding Livingstone RV Park on Google and am very happy I did. The park was neatly kept, and was very peaceful and quiet despite being fairly close to Highway 1. The amenities were good, pay washer and dryer on site, full hook ups, all the rest. Being a student, internet access was one of my main priorities for submitting reports/contact with instructors, and wifi was available, not very fast, but got the job done. I was only about a 10 minute drive from the airport and a 15 minute drive from downtown Langley so food, groceries, and things to do were not far at all. Over all, a very good experience and if I ever had a similar situation come up again I would certainly stay at Livingstone!

Not an ideal holiday spot. It is a fine place to stay if you just need a place to stay while doing things in the area.Showers/washrooms clean and free to use with a key they provide you. Wifi is pretty good for an RV site. Hook-ups are fine. The staff member was very good and very helpful--good communication.Very little shade; not much for scenery. Traffic noise from the highway is very loud--but we stay there because it's close to highway 1. Hardly anyone is seen outside of their trailers, but then, no one causes problems.I'll stay there again, but only if I'm not really there to camp." It's just a home base."
